色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

mysql多表查詢交叉連接實(shí)戰(zhàn)詳解

在MySQL中,多表查詢是非常常見(jiàn)的操作。而交叉連接則是多表查詢的一種方式。在本文中,我們將詳細(xì)介紹MySQL多表查詢交叉連接的實(shí)戰(zhàn)應(yīng)用。

1. 什么是交叉連接?

)是一種基于笛卡爾積的查詢方式,它將多個(gè)表中的所有行進(jìn)行組合,生成一個(gè)新的表。交叉連接通常用于不需要任何限制條件的情況下,獲取多個(gè)表中的所有數(shù)據(jù)。

2. 交叉連接的語(yǔ)法

MySQL中的交叉連接語(yǔ)法非常簡(jiǎn)單,只需要使用“CROSS JOIN”關(guān)鍵詞即可。例如:

SELECT * FROM table1 CROSS JOIN table2;

上述語(yǔ)句將返回table1和table2中所有行的笛卡爾積。

3. 交叉連接的實(shí)戰(zhàn)應(yīng)用

在實(shí)際應(yīng)用中,交叉連接通常與其他查詢方式結(jié)合使用,以獲取更精確的數(shù)據(jù)。下面我們將介紹兩個(gè)交叉連接的實(shí)戰(zhàn)應(yīng)用場(chǎng)景。

3.1. 交叉連接獲取所有組合

假設(shè)我們有兩個(gè)表,一個(gè)是“colors”,包含紅、藍(lán)、綠三種顏色;另一個(gè)是“sizes”,包含S、M、L三種尺碼。我們想要獲取所有可能的顏色和尺碼組合,可以使用以下語(yǔ)句:

SELECT colors.color, sizes.size FROM colors CROSS JOIN sizes;

上述語(yǔ)句將返回以下結(jié)果:

color | size

------|-----

紅 | S

紅 | M

紅 | L

藍(lán) | S

藍(lán) | M

藍(lán) | L

綠 | S

綠 | M

綠 | L

3.2. 交叉連接過(guò)濾結(jié)果

ts”,包含學(xué)生的姓名和年齡;另一個(gè)是“classes”,包含班級(jí)的名稱和年級(jí)。我們想要獲取所有年齡大于18歲的學(xué)生和所有高二年級(jí)的班級(jí)??梢允褂靡韵抡Z(yǔ)句:

tsameametsts.age >18 AND classes.grade = 2;

上述語(yǔ)句將返回所有符合條件的學(xué)生和班級(jí)的組合。

4. 關(guān)鍵詞的使用

在本文中,我們使用了“MySQL多表查詢交叉連接實(shí)戰(zhàn)詳解”作為關(guān)鍵詞。為了提高文章的可讀性和SEO效果,我們?cè)谖恼轮羞m當(dāng)?shù)厥褂昧岁P(guān)鍵詞,例如在標(biāo)題、段落開(kāi)頭、圖片ALT標(biāo)簽等位置。同時(shí),我們也避免了過(guò)度使用關(guān)鍵詞,以保證文章的自然性和可讀性。

5. 總結(jié)

本文詳細(xì)介紹了MySQL多表查詢交叉連接的語(yǔ)法和實(shí)戰(zhàn)應(yīng)用場(chǎng)景。通過(guò)本文的學(xué)習(xí),讀者可以更好地掌握交叉連接的使用方法,提高多表查詢的效率和準(zhǔn)確性。同時(shí),本文也充分利用了關(guān)鍵詞,提高了文章的SEO效果和可讀性。